ACOUSTIC WAVE-BURNING ZONE INTERACTION IN SOLID PROPELLANTS

Abstract

Preliminary results of the study of the interaction of the flame zones of two composite solid propellants with transmitted sound waves are reported. The interpretation of the results is ambiguous because of excessive experimental scatter. The reduction of this scatter is discussed. Experiments to determine the frequency spectrum of the combustion noise from burning composite propellants are described together with some preliminary results. Further work of this nature is discussed.
